Across TCGA patient cohorts, TLN2 mutation is significantly associated with the RNA expression of many other genes, with 9,051 significant associations in total. UCEC shows the largest number of these associations.

The most reproducible TLN2-associated genes across cancer lineages are ARHGAP11A, DTL, and CENPU. Each is linked with TLN2 in more than 5 cancer types. Because this analysis shows association rather than direction, both TLN2-to-partner and partner-to-TLN2 results are reported.
